A.p=front;front=front.next;B.front=front.next;p=front;C.rear.next=p;rear=p;D.rear=p;rear.next=p;
单项选择题在链队列中,front和rear分别为队首和队尾指针,它们分别指向队首元素和队尾元素,则取队首元素的语句是()。
A.rear.data;B.front.data;C.rear.next.data;D.front.next.data;
单项选择题从一个栈顶指针为top的链栈中执行出栈操作,用x保存出栈结点的值,应执行下列()命令。
A.top=top.next;x=top.data;B.x=top;top=top.next;C.x=top.data;top=top.next;D.x=top.data;
单项选择题在一个栈顶指针为top的链栈中执行链栈操作时,通常会再初始化一个指向栈顶的指针p,则下面描述不正确的是()。
A.可以使用p!=null;来判断是否访问到栈尾。B.在遍历链栈的过程中执行p=p.next;语句完成访问后继结点的功能。C.top指针始终指向栈顶。D.也可以将p初始化为栈底指针。
单项选择题在链栈中,进行出栈操作时()。
A.需要判断栈是否满B.无需对栈作任何判别C.需要判断栈是否为空D.需要判断栈元素的类型
单项选择题在一个栈顶指针为top的链栈中,判断栈空,应执行下列()命令。
A.top=0;B.top.next==0;C.top.next==null;D.top =null;